An elderly man goes missing after tiger attack in Chitwan

CHITWAN, April 9: An elderly man of Khairahani Municipality-12 in Chitwan district went missing after he was attacked by a tiger today.

Ram Prasad Dhamala, 65, was attacked by the wild cat around 9:05 am when he went to Kumroj community forest to cut grass for cattle, according to the District Police Office (DPO), Chitwan. 


The elderly man has been missing following the attack. Information Officer at the DPO Chitwan Narahari Adhikari shared that they were searching for the missing elderly. A team of Nepali Army and Nepal Police are on search for the missing man.
